Heirloom Traditions Paint offers a revolutionary all-in-one solution for your painting needs. This durable cabinet and furniture paint comes in a generous 32oz quart size, featuring a built-in primer and top coat, eliminating the need for sanding. With 25 European-inspired colors and a non-toxic formula, it's perfect for both indoor and outdoor use on various surfaces like wood, glass, ceramic, and stone. Transform your space effortlessly!

Once you get the hang of it- best paint ever!!
My countertop project isn’t finished yet but I painted my dishwasher and it’s held up beautifully (been a couple of months now) at first the steam from the dishwasher made the paint bubble up a little and I got nervous but once it cured it was fine. I plan on using the new clear waterproof coating on the top edge of the dishwasher as well as the counter tops but haven’t gotten that far yet. The counter hasn’t been used too much but has had lots of things put on it and no issues with the paint. Just shouldn’t let any liquid sit on it for an extended period of time because it makes the paint bubble up but once wiped up it settled back down flat. It does take some practice to get a smooth coat but if you check out the heirloom traditions Facebook page or website they have great tutorials. I definitely recommend getting the brush, roller, and true applicators they show in the tutorials because it truly does go on well with those tools. I mean a paint that holds up on a dishwasher?! How can you go wrong. I have also used it on a coffee table and plan to paint my refrigerator to match the dishwasher once I finish the countertops. Works beautifully on cabinets too. (Also recommend getting the surface prep as this magical stuff lets you brush it on, scrub with a scrubber pad and wipe clean and that’s ALL YOU NEED TO DO before painting with this paint! No sanding or priming needed!) this paint really is like magic in a can!
